The Zebra R110Xi4 high-performance RFID printer/encoder delivers superior flexibility and unique features for a number of benefits. The R110Xi4 can fulfill a wide range of applications, from small, high-resolution (600-dpi) healthcare specimen smart labeling and item-level tagging to RFID pallet/carton labeling with print widths up to 4"/103 mm. Auto-configuration, which enables encoding of a variety of different RFID tags, simplifies setup. And by encoding RFID inlays that are spaced closer together (.6"/16 mm) than other-brand printer/encoders, the R110Xi4 enables lower cost per label, fewer media-roll changes, and faster throughput. Even use media converted for other printers/encoders thanks to Zebra's ability to detect variable inlay placement. If you don't need printed labels, the direct-to-inlay encoding capability means even more media savings.
